WebJan 13, 2024 · Vitasoy Oat Milk Home Barista – $4 per litre, 80mg calcium per 100mL. Australia's Own Barista Oat – $4.50 per litre, 4mg calcium per 100mL. Uncle Tobys Oat Milk Barista Style – $4.50 per litre, 120mg calcium per 100mL. Chobani Oat Plain Barista Edition – $4.86 per litre, 120mg calcium per 100mL. WebDec 29, 2024 · Zero saturated fats. All the saturated fats in cow’s milk are replaced with unsaturated fat in oat milk. 12. Oat milk also contains zero fatty acids and trans fats. 13. Saturated fat is the type of fat we should ideally eat less of because it has been linked to increased cholesterol levels. 14.

Strengthens Bones. Commercial oat milk is often enriched with both calcium and vitamin D, two important micronutrients that play a central role in bone health. Approximately 99 percent of the calcium in your body is found in your bones.
